Key Ingredients

  • 🐷 2 lbs pork belly, skin scored
  • 🍯 ½ cup honey
  • 🥢 2 tbsp soy sauce
  • 🌶️ 1 tbsp sriracha (or more, to taste!)
  • 🧄 2 cloves garlic, minced
  • 🍊 Zest of 1 orange
  • 🌟 ¼ cup rice vinegar

Instructions

1️⃣ Preheat your oven to 400°F (200°C). Score the pork belly skin in a crosshatch pattern, being careful not to cut too deep.
2️⃣ In a small bowl, whisk together the honey, soy sauce, sriracha, minced garlic, and orange zest.
3️⃣ Place the pork belly in a roasting pan and generously pour the honey glaze over it, ensuring all sides are coated.
4️⃣ Roast for 1 hour and 15 minutes, or until the pork belly is tender and the skin is beautifully crisp and golden brown. Baste with pan juices halfway through.
5️⃣ Remove from the oven and let the pork belly rest for 10 minutes before slicing. This allows the juices to redistribute, resulting in a more tender and flavorful final product.
6️⃣ Slice and serve immediately. Enjoy the incredible crackling skin and melt-in-your-mouth meat!

Handy Tips

  • For extra crispy skin, pat the pork belly dry before scoring and roasting.
  • Don’t overcrowd the roasting pan. Allow space for air circulation to ensure even cooking.
  • A meat thermometer is your best friend! The internal temperature should reach 190°F (88°C) for perfectly cooked pork belly.

Heat Control

The oven temperature is crucial for achieving that perfect balance of crispy skin and tender meat. A lower temperature will result in less crispy skin, while a higher temperature risks burning the skin before the meat is cooked through. Maintain a consistent 400°F (200°C) throughout the cooking process.

Flavor Variations

🌟 Gochujang Glaze: Replace the sriracha with 1 tablespoon of Gochujang paste for a Korean-inspired twist.
🌟 Ginger-Garlic Infusion: Add 1 tablespoon of grated fresh ginger to the glaze for a warming, aromatic experience.
🌟 Maple-Mustard Magic: Swap half of the honey for maple syrup and add 1 tablespoon of Dijon mustard for a sweet and tangy delight.
🌟 Five-Spice Fusion: Incorporate 1 teaspoon of Chinese five-spice powder into the glaze for a complex and aromatic flavor profile.

Troubleshooting

  • Dry Pork Belly: If the pork belly is too dry, ensure you’re basting it regularly with the pan juices.
  • Soggy Skin: If the skin is soggy, increase the oven temperature slightly towards the end of cooking time to crisp it up. Ensure proper air circulation.
  • Undercooked Pork Belly: If the pork belly isn’t cooked through, continue roasting until it reaches an internal temperature of 190°F (88°C).
